What I Check Before Buying

Before I buy, I always compare a few important things:

  • Checklist quality: I want strong rookies, stars, and team coverage.
  • Box type: I decide whether I want hobby, jumbo, or retail based on my budget and goals.
  • Hit odds: I look at the chances for autographs, relics, and parallels.
  • Condition risk: I know Flagship cards can show print lines or centering issues, so I pay attention to card condition.
  • Resale value: If I’m buying for investment, I focus on rookie demand and short-printed cards.

Best Box Format for My Budget

I usually choose my box format based on how much I want to spend and what I want to pull:

  • Hobby boxes: Best when I want a balanced rip with a shot at inserts and autographs.
  • Jumbo boxes: Best when I want more cards and better odds at hits, but I pay more upfront.
  • Retail packs and blasters: Best when I want a lower-cost way to collect or chase parallels.

For me, hobby is the safest middle ground, while jumbo is better if I’m chasing bigger pulls.
